The word is in the Wiktionary3 short excerpts of Wiktionnary (A collaborative project to produce a free-content dictionary.)— English words —- bumpkin n. A clumsy, unsophisticated person; a yokel.
- bumpkin n. (Nautical) A short boom or spar used to extend a sail or secure a stay.
- bumpkin n. Dance, a series of reels, Scottish.
